Job Summary


We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Pharmacist to join our healthcare team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for dispensing medications, providing expert consultation to patients and healthcare providers, and ensuring the safe and effective use of pharmaceutical therapies. This role requires a strong commitment to patient care, adherence to medical standards, and excellent communication skills. Experience in hospital settings, acute care, or pediatrics is highly valued, along with a solid understanding of medical terminology and medication administration protocols.

Duties



Dispense prescription medications accurately and efficiently in accordance with physicians' orders Provide expert advice on medication usage, potential side effects, and interactions to patients and healthcare staff Monitor patient responses to medication therapies and adjust prescriptions as necessary in collaboration with healthcare providers Maintain detailed and accurate records of medication dispensing and patient interactions Ensure compliance with all legal, safety, and health regulations related to pharmacy operations Educate patients on proper medication storage, administration, and adherence strategies Collaborate with medical teams to develop comprehensive patient care plans involving medication management Oversee inventory management, including ordering, storage, and expiration tracking of pharmaceuticals

Qualifications



Valid pharmacist license in the state of practice Knowledge of pediatrics and patient care best practices is a plus Strong understanding of medical terminology and medication administration procedures Excellent communication skills for effective patient education and interdisciplinary collaboration Ability to work accurately under pressure in fast-paced environments Commitment to maintaining confidentiality and adhering to healthcare regulations
